Scope and content:

The collection consists of unit self studies, committee drafts and final reports. The self studies and reports date from 1969 through 1971.

Biographical / historical:

The purpose of the self-study is to provide a mechanism for the Unit to undertake a thorough self-evaluation of its program's goals and successes. The self-study should identify the key strengths and weaknesses of the Unit's programs and include strategies for continued development of its strengths and correction of its weaknesses.
